The Birth of Political Meme Coins

Early Beginnings of Political Meme Coins

Political meme coins are a unique blend of cryptocurrency and political culture, emerging as a trend where digital currencies are inspired by political figures, slogans, or movements. These coins often serve as satirical commentary or expressions of political allegiance, gaining traction through social media and online communities.

The inception of political meme coins can be traced back to the broader meme coin phenomenon, which began with Dogecoin in 2013. Dogecoin, initially created as a joke, gained popularity due to its community-driven approach and humorous branding. Building upon this success, other meme coins emerged, some aligning themselves with political themes to capitalize on the fervor surrounding political events and figures.

MAGA Coin, launched in August 2023, is a prominent example of this trend. While not officially endorsed by former President Donald Trump, MAGA Coin adopted the “Make America Great Again” slogan, aiming to resonate with his political base. The coin’s branding and messaging were designed to evoke the sentiments associated with Trump’s presidency, leveraging the power of political culture to drive engagement.

The Role of Political Branding in Cryptocurrency

Political branding in cryptocurrency involves aligning a digital currency with a specific political ideology, figure, or movement. This strategy aims to create a strong identity that resonates with supporters, fostering a sense of community and shared purpose.

MAGA Coin’s branding strategy was centered around the “Make America Great Again” slogan, a hallmark of Trump’s 2016 and 2020 campaigns. By adopting this branding, MAGA Coin sought to tap into the existing political sentiments of Trump’s supporters, positioning itself as more than just a cryptocurrency but as a symbol of political identity.

The coin’s developers emphasized its community-driven nature, highlighting that 10% of the total supply was reserved for Trump and Trump-related projects, along with donations to MAGA-friendly political candidates and campaigns. This allocation reinforced the coin’s alignment with the MAGA movement and its commitment to promoting its mission and brand.

Leveraging Social Media and Online Communities for Maximum Engagement

Social Media Strategy: Building Momentum Through Digital Platforms

MAGA Coin’s rise wasn’t just about having a catchy name it was about mastering the art of digital engagement. Platforms like X (formerly Twitter), Reddit, and Telegram became the battlegrounds where MAGA Coin’s community was forged. With over 4,900 tweets since its inception, MAGA Coin’s X presence was more than just active; it was relentless. The coin’s team didn’t just post updates they sparked conversations, shared memes, and created a buzz that kept followers engaged and curious.

On Reddit, MAGA Coin found a home in communities like r/CryptoCurrency and r/MemeEconomy, where discussions about its potential and memes about its mascot flourished. These platforms allowed users to share their thoughts, predictions, and, of course, memes, creating a sense of community and shared purpose.

Telegram served as the real-time hub for MAGA Coin enthusiasts. With over 2,500 members, the Telegram group became a space for instant updates, discussions, and meme sharing. The immediacy of Telegram allowed the community to react swiftly to news, rumors, and market movements, keeping the energy high and the engagement constant.

The Financial Landscape of Political Meme Coins

Initial Coin Offering (ICO) and Fundraising

MAGA Coin’s initial coin offering (ICO) was launched in January 2025, shortly before Donald Trump’s inauguration. The ICO offered 200 million tokens to the public, with the remaining 800 million controlled by Trump-affiliated entities, including CIC Digital LLC and Fight Fight Fight LLC. This distribution raised concerns about centralization and potential conflicts of interest. Despite these concerns, the ICO generated significant interest, with the coin’s value surging rapidly upon release.

The fundraising efforts continued post-ICO, with the project reportedly generating over $350 million through token sales and associated fees. A notable event in this period was a contest offering top token holders a private dinner with President Trump, which led to a temporary surge in the coin’s value and increased trading volume. However, this event also attracted criticism for potentially monetizing access to the presidency and raising ethical concerns.

Market Performance and Volatility

MAGA Coin’s market performance has been characterized by extreme volatility. After its initial surge to over $17 per token, the price plummeted to around $0.20, reflecting a significant loss for many investors. This volatility is typical of meme coins, which often experience rapid price fluctuations driven by speculative trading and market sentiment. The coin’s value has been influenced by various factors, including political events, media coverage, and the activities of major holders.

The concentration of token ownership among Trump-affiliated entities has further contributed to market instability. With 80% of the total supply controlled by these entities, any decisions regarding the release or sale of tokens can have a substantial impact on the coin’s price. This centralization has raised concerns about market manipulation and the fairness of the investment opportunity for retail investors.

Legal Challenges and Regulatory Scrutiny

  • Securities Classification: The U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) has clarified that most meme coins, including MAGA Coin, are not considered securities. This means they are not subject to federal securities laws or SEC fraud enforcement. However, this lack of regulation does not shield investors from potential risks associated with these assets.
  • State-Level Oversight: While federal agencies may not regulate meme coins, state regulators have the authority to address fraudulent activities. For example, state attorneys general can investigate and take action against deceptive practices related to meme coins. This decentralized regulatory landscape can lead to inconsistencies in enforcement and protection for investors.
  • Potential Conflicts of Interest: The promotion of MAGA Coin by a sitting president has raised questions about conflicts of interest. Critics argue that such involvement could allow for the exploitation of presidential influence for personal financial gain, potentially violating ethical standards and legal norms.

Sustainability of Political Meme Coins

The long-term viability of political meme coins remains uncertain. While they have gained popularity during election cycles and periods of political fervor, their sustainability beyond these periods is questionable. The speculative nature of these coins, combined with their reliance on political branding, may limit their longevity.

Critics argue that political meme coins lack intrinsic value and are primarily driven by short-term political events and public sentiment. Without underlying utility or a clear use case, these coins may struggle to maintain relevance once the political climate shifts. The risk of market manipulation and the potential for “pump-and-dump” schemes further complicate their long-term prospects.

On the other hand, proponents suggest that if political meme coins can evolve to offer more substantial utility or integrate into broader financial systems, they could achieve greater sustainability. However, this would require significant development and regulatory oversight, areas where current political meme coins are lacking.
